Abstract: NK cells are innate lymphoid cells that can acquire a memory-like phenotype in vitro when stimulated with IL-12, IL-15, and IL-18. These cytokine-induced memory-like (CIML) NK cells exhibit prolonged lifespan and increased cytotoxicity, making them… read more here.

Abstract: The authors report combination therapy of memory-like NK cells, a CD19 leukemia epitope–directed antibody and tyrosine kinase inhibition in models of Ph-like acute lymphoblastic leukemia, to enhance immune response and improve therapeutic outcomes. read more here.
